Iads, Apple’s new Advertising network which helps iPhone and iPad developers to make money and companies build their business has kicked off well says the recent survey. The survey made by IDC reports that Apple’s share in mobile advertising will reach 21% of the entire market share. If this feat is achieved this should be considered as an emphatic win for Apple as snatching almost quarter of mobile Ad market share in less than a year is a phenomenal success.
Even Google’s reputed Ad-Mob is losing its share to the iAds along with Yahoo and Nokia. It is time for other mobile platforms to enter in to Ad ventures if they want to make a decent mark in the mobile advertising world. Else Apple will grab a major share in a time which people can rarely imagine.

A recent opinion take by Los Angeles Times on iAds has revealed that many iPhone and iPad developers are very happy with the iAds Advertising network. iPhone Developers are more than just happy with the new iAds as the program offers premium Ad placement which allows increased application revenue.

Not only developers but even Advertisers showed their happiness with the new iAds policy. Advertisers are pleased with iAd’s performance noting the level of engagement for users and their willingness to revisit ads multiple times. This is a good news for both iPhone and iPad application developers as even though Apple left out third party developers out of the race its continued commitment to give something to iDevice developers is paying them off.

A recent report from Gartner said that Android OS has surpassed iPhone sales of mobile phones for the second quarter of 2010. Cross platform Android and iPhone developers would be more than just happy to know their favorite OS competing actively. This is amazing news for Android lovers even though not an alrming one for Apple. The report mentioned that about 10.6 million phones run on Android OS which represent 17.2% 2010 market share. iPhone stood at 8.74 million iOS phones with a 14.2% 2010 market share. Once again the top 2 Mobile OS share is dominated by Symbian with 41.2% of the market and RIM with 18.2% of the market.

Analyzing the possible reasons I feel that the shortage of iPhone 4 devices and also the series of rumors spread on blogs might have limited buying to a certain extent. Also another important reason is the iPhone 4 has not yet shipped to other countries yet. Also about 20 major handsets has shipping Android OS this season which is a major cutting edge for Android in Quarter 2 2010. All I can say is better days for iPhone are coming in Q3 and Q4 when the iPhone 4 spreads like an epidemic and more and more fantastic iOS 4 compatible apps hits the market.

Apple is releasing its new iOS updates very frequently one after the other. Not many days ago did we here about the beta update of the iOS and now iOS Beta 4.1 Beta 3 is made available to iPhone developers. Coming along with the update is a Game Center support, parental control for FaceTime and also proximity sensor fix.

This update is definitely has a good bunch of fixes and the OS looks almost complete for iPhone developers to do a bunch of try outs.
